Quick heads-up on Pinwheel UI versioning: we cut a minor release every sprint, and anything touching component props needs a changeset file in the PR. No changeset, no merge — the bot will nag you. Majors are rare and go through the design council first. The full policy, with examples of what counts as breaking, lives on the internal page below.

wiki page, bahip-yahip: https://grafana.qirvanlabs.corp/browse/display/projects/cc3a1b9dbfc9

TICKET-4412: Notifier fan-out dropping connections

The Pushgrove fan-out workers exhaust the pool when backpressure kicks in above ~40k queued events. Connections to the outbox DB time out and the retry loop makes it worse. Short-term fix: cap worker concurrency at 12 and raise the pool timeout. If you need to inspect the outbox queue directly, connect using the string below.

database URL for hawip-kagap: redis://rusok_svc:bMCaqek7MRWIOJ@db-8501.zarqeltech.corp:5432/sileth

# Consent banner rollout — support env (Tindervale region)
# This file drives the Bannerly consent service used during the phased rollout.
# Support staff: do not change BANNER_PHASE without a rollout lead's sign-off,
# as it controls which user cohorts see the new dialog.
# The consent audit endpoint requires a service credential, set on the next line:

sealed setting: LEDGER_TOKEN20=6148d35bbb480b0ab79e

## Changed defaults

Heads up: the Ledgerline tax-rate lookup cache now defaults to a 15-minute TTL instead of 24 hours. Turns out rates in the Veldt County sandbox were going stale mid-demo, which was embarrassing. Eviction is now LRU rather than FIFO, and the cache warms on boot. If you're reviewing, check that nothing hardcodes the old TTL. The new defaults land as follows.

deployment values, bajop-taweg:
holwyn:
  log_level: debug
  metrics_host: metrics.holwyn.zemvarsys.internal
  pool_size: 32

Handover — Top Floor Quiet Room

Priya, the quiet room on level 9 at Calder House is now bookable again after the ventilation fix. Please keep the blinds down until the glare film arrives, and log any booking clashes with facilities. The door lock was rekeyed on Tuesday, so use the new code below.

badge for fajog-fahap: bdg-G-50